#f67996 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f67996 is composed of 96.5% red, 47.5% green and 58.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 50.8% magenta, 39%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 346.1 degrees, a saturation of 87.4% and a lightness of 72%. #f67996 color hex could be obtained by blending #fff2ff with #ed002d. Closest websafe color is: #ff6699.

Shades and Tints of #f67996
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0104 is the darkest color, while #fffafb is the lightest one.
